Request Portal
A Request Portal is a public report form you open by scanning a QR code — good for sticking on a physical location so anyone (a guest, a tenant, field staff) can report an issue without needing a True Tracker account. Reports that come in show up under Inbound Request.

Creating a Portal
Go to Configuration → Request Portal, then click Add Request Portal. Fill in a name, description, and the portal's URL (the last part of its public link). A portal can be turned on or off with the Active column.
QR Code
Click Show QR Code on a portal to open its QR code, along with its full public link. Click Download to save the QR image, then print and post it wherever it's needed. To download every portal's QR code at once, use the Print All QRCode button above the list.

The Preview button opens the public form in a new tab, exactly as a reporter would see it after scanning the QR code.
What the Reporter Sees
The public page shows your company's logo and name, the portal's name and description, then a simple form: Title (required), Description, Email (required), Phone, and an Upload Attachment option for a photo. There's no sign-in — anyone with the link or QR code can fill it out and submit right away.

Editing and Deleting
Click Edit to update the name, description, URL, or active status. Click Delete to remove the portal — any link or QR code already handed out will stop working once the portal is deleted.
